package run
import (
"context"
"fmt"
"os"
"path/filepath"
"regexp"
"strings"
"github.com/silphid/yey/src/cmd"
yey "github.com/silphid/yey/src/internal"
"github.com/silphid/yey/src/internal/docker"
"github.com/spf13/cobra"
)
// New creates a cobra command
func New() *cobra.Command {
options := Options{Remove: new(bool)}
cmd := &cobra.Command{
Use: "run",
Short: "Runs container using given context",
Args: cobra.ArbitraryArgs,
RunE: func(cmd *cobra.Command, args []string) error {
if !cmd.Flag("rm").Changed {
options.Remove = nil
}
return run(cmd.Context(), args, options)
},
}
cmd.Flags().BoolVar(options.Remove, "rm", false, "remove container upon exit")
cmd.Flags().BoolVar(&options.Reset, "reset", false, "remove previous container before starting a fresh one")
cmd.Flags().BoolVar(&options.Pull, "pull", false, "force pulling image from registry before running")
return cmd
}
type Options struct {
Remove *bool
Reset bool
Pull bool
}
func run(ctx context.Context, names []string, options Options) error {
contexts, err := yey.LoadContexts()
if err != nil {
return err
}
lastNames, err := cmd.LoadLastNames()
if err != nil {
return err
}
names, err = cmd.GetOrPromptContexts(contexts.Context, names, lastNames)
if err != nil {
return err
}
err = cmd.SaveLastNames(names)
if err != nil {
return err
}
yeyContext, err := contexts.GetContext(names)
if err != nil {
return fmt.Errorf("failed to get context: %w", err)
}
if options.Remove != nil {
yeyContext.Remove = options.Remove
}
if yeyContext.Image == "" {
var err error
yeyContext.Image, err = readAndBuildDockerfile(ctx, yeyContext.Build, options)
if err != nil {
return fmt.Errorf("failed to build yey context image: %w", err)
}
yey.Log("using image: %s", yeyContext.Image)
}
yey.Log("context:\n--\n%v--", yeyContext)
// Container name
containerName := yey.ContainerName(contexts.Path, yeyContext)
yey.Log("container: %s", containerName)
// Reset
if options.Reset {
yey.Log("removing container first")
if err := docker.Remove(ctx, containerName, docker.RemoveOptions{}); err != nil {
return fmt.Errorf("failed to remove container %q: %w", containerName, err)
}
}
// Working directory
var runOptions docker.RunOptions
workDir, err := getContainerWorkDir(yeyContext)
if err != nil {
return err
}
if workDir != "" {
runOptions.WorkDir = workDir
}
yey.Log("working directory: %s", workDir)
// Pull image first?
if options.Pull || shouldPull(yeyContext.Image) {
// TODO: Check running containers with image
// and prompt for killing it
yey.Log("Pulling %s", yeyContext.Image)
docker.Pull(ctx, yeyContext.Image)
}
// Banner
if !yey.IsDryRun {
if err := ShowBanner(yeyContext.Name); err != nil {
return err
}
}
return docker.Run(ctx, yeyContext, containerName, runOptions)
}
var tagRegex = regexp.MustCompile(`.*/.*:(.*)`)
func getTagFromImageName(imageName string) string {
groups := tagRegex.FindStringSubmatch(imageName)
if groups == nil {
return ""
}
return groups[1]
}
// shouldPull returns whether image should be pulled before running it.
// It returns true when image tag is `latest` or when it is not specified.
func shouldPull(imageName string) bool {
tag := getTagFromImageName(imageName)
return tag == "" || tag == "latest"
}
func getContainerWorkDir(yeyContext yey.Context) (string, error) {
workDir, err := os.Getwd()
if err != nil {
return "", err
}
for key, value := range yeyContext.Mounts {
// Where is work dir relatively to mount dir?
subDir, err := filepath.Rel(key, workDir)
if err != nil {
return "", err
}
// Is work dir within mount dir?
if !strings.HasPrefix(subDir, fmt.Sprintf("..%c", filepath.Separator)) {
return filepath.Join(value, subDir), nil
}
}
return "", nil
}
func readAndBuildDockerfile(ctx context.Context, build yey.DockerBuild, options Options) (string, error) {
dockerBytes, err := os.ReadFile(build.Dockerfile)
if err != nil {
return "", fmt.Errorf("failed to read dockerfile: %w", err)
}
imageName := yey.ImageName(dockerBytes)
if err := docker.Build(ctx, build.Dockerfile, imageName, build.Args, build.Context); err != nil {
return "", fmt.Errorf("failed to build image: %w", err)
}
return imageName, nil
}
